Police seek clues after harassment reported at Jewish Synagogue in Mason City

Adas Israel Synogogue
MASON CITY – Mason City police are looking for clues after harassment was reported at a Jewish synagogue in Mason City.

According to Mason City police, on March 5, 2017, at 3:15 PM, it was reported “that a harassing voice mail was left on the answering service for the Adas Israel Synogogue,” located at 620 North Adams Avenue. Police say the message was left on March 4 during the day.

No further information was disclosed.

Police are asking that anyone with information about the caller is encouraged to call the Mason City Police Department at 641-421-3636.

Since January, there have been a rash of reports of threats against Jews and Synagogues in the U.S.
